Repair of Asymptomatic PFO Increases Stroke Risk (CME/CE, with audio)

SAN FRANCISCO (MedPage Today) — Closure of a patent foramen ovale (PFO) incidentally discovered during cardiothoracic surgery does not improve survival and may actually increase stroke risk rather than reducing it as expected, researchers found.
